hi i was told by go daddy i would need external html coding when trying to add a 'special delivery instruction' box. im creating my flower shop website and trying to work out when my customer can select when they would like their product to be delivered? ive seen other florist go daddy websites where they have a box at check out and they put the date they would like in a box. can anybody help me with the html coding like go daddy has suggested or direct me as to how i do this?

You won't need special coding for your customer to send you a message at purchase, regarding their delivery. However, you could put some text in your general ordering instructions to them when you turn on this feature, to be sure to note their preference for delivery at check out.
To allow this feature to be available to them, go to edit your store, choosing the tab/option on the top of the dashboard that reads Settings. Choose General in the Store column, then the Checkout tab for that section. You'll see the option there to toggle on for "Allow customers to include special instructions with their order". This will then provide a text area to encourage your customer to leave a note, as mentioned above.
